Petr Rockai 7c89cbf03a tests: run all the test flavours in a single batch
This means that a test failure in one flavour no longer prevents all the
subsequent flavours from running. We also get an aggregate summary at
the end of the entire batch, instead of summaries interspersed with
progress output. Do not fail when flavour overrides are empty

# sanitize the environment
LANG=C
LC_ALL=C
TZ=UTC
# Put script name into variable, so it can used in external scripts
TESTNAME=${0##*/}
# Nice debug message
PS4='#${BASH_SOURCE[0]##*/}:${LINENO}+ '
export TESTNAME PS4
unset CDPATH
# grab some common utilities
. lib/utils
TESTOLDPWD=$(pwd)
COMMON_PREFIX="LVMTEST"
PREFIX="${COMMON_PREFIX}$$"
TESTDIR=$(mkdtemp "${LVM_TEST_DIR:-$TESTOLDPWD}" "$PREFIX.XXXXXXXXXX") || \
die "failed to create temporary directory in ${LVM_TEST_DIR:-$TESTOLDPWD}"
RUNNING_DMEVENTD=$(pgrep dmeventd) || true
export TESTOLDPWD TESTDIR COMMON_PREFIX PREFIX RUNNING_DMEVENTD
test -n "$BASH" && trap 'set +vx; STACKTRACE; set -vx' ERR
trap 'aux teardown' EXIT # don't forget to clean up
DM_DEV_DIR="$TESTDIR/dev"
LVM_SYSTEM_DIR="$TESTDIR/etc"
mkdir "$LVM_SYSTEM_DIR" "$TESTDIR/lib" "$DM_DEV_DIR"
if test -n "$LVM_TEST_DEVDIR" ; then
DM_DEV_DIR=$LVM_TEST_DEVDIR
else
mknod "$DM_DEV_DIR/testnull" c 1 3 || die "mknod failed";
echo >"$DM_DEV_DIR/testnull" || \
die "Filesystem does support devices in $DM_DEV_DIR (mounted with nodev?)"
mkdir "$DM_DEV_DIR/mapper"
fi
export DM_DEV_DIR LVM_SYSTEM_DIR
cd "$TESTDIR"
echo "$TESTNAME" >TESTNAME
if test -n "$LVM_TEST_FLAVOUR"; then
touch flavour_overrides
env | grep ^$LVM_TEST_FLAVOUR | while read var; do
(echo -n "export "; echo $var | sed -e s,^${LVM_TEST_FLAVOUR}_,,) >> flavour_overrides
done
. flavour_overrides
fi
# Setting up symlink from $i to $TESTDIR/lib
find "$abs_top_builddir/daemons/dmeventd/plugins/" -name '*.so' \
-exec ln -s -t lib "{}" +
find "$abs_top_builddir/test/lib" ! \( -name '*.sh' -o -name '*.[cdo]' \
-o -name '*~' \) -exec ln -s -t lib "{}" +
# Set vars from utils now that we have TESTDIR/PREFIX/...
prepare_test_vars
test -n "$BASH" && set -eE -o pipefail
aux lvmconf
aux prepare_clvmd
test -n "$LVM_TEST_LVMETAD" && {
aux prepare_lvmetad
export LVM_LVMETAD_SOCKET="$TESTDIR/lvmetad.socket"
}
echo "@TESTDIR=$TESTDIR"
echo "@PREFIX=$PREFIX"
set -vx
